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/jsf-2/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 如果找不到空格,则要匹配正则表达式_Javascript_Regex - Fatal编程技术网

Javascript 如果找不到空格,则要匹配正则表达式

Javascript 如果找不到空格,则要匹配正则表达式,javascript,regex,Javascript,Regex,我有这个: ^.*(?!.*[^\S])(?=.*[a-zA-Z]).*$ 如果字符串末尾有空格,则这不匹配 我试图使它仅在字符串的任何地方都没有空格时匹配,而不仅仅是在末尾。我该怎么做呢?简单地说: ^[\S]+$ 工作正则表达式示例: 匹配无空白字符的非空字符串的最简单表达式: ^\S+$ 在检查正则表达式之前,是否可以修剪前导/尾随空格?简单地说:^[\S]+$?/\s/g.test(“您的字符串”)@MElliott这很有效。如果您正式回答问题,您可以获得更多分数不需要[…],\S

我有这个:

^.*(?!.*[^\S])(?=.*[a-zA-Z]).*$
如果字符串末尾有空格,则这不匹配

我试图使它仅在字符串的任何地方都没有空格时匹配,而不仅仅是在末尾。我该怎么做呢?

简单地说:

^[\S]+$
工作正则表达式示例:


匹配无空白字符的非空字符串的最简单表达式:

^\S+$

在检查正则表达式之前,是否可以修剪前导/尾随空格?简单地说:
^[\S]+$
/\s/g.test(“您的字符串”)@MElliott这很有效。如果您正式回答问题,您可以获得更多分数不需要
[…]
\S
已经是一个字符范围<代码>^\S+$
将很好地完成这项工作。